drm: Use drmm_ for drm_dev_init cleanup
Well for the simple stuff at least, vblank, gem and minor cleanup I want to further split up as a demonstration. v2: We need to clear drm_device->dev otherwise the debug drm printing after our cleanup hook (e.g. in drm_manged_release) will chase released memory and result in a use-after-free. Not really pretty, but oh well. diff --git a/drivers/gpu/drm/drm_drv.c b/drivers/gpu/drm/drm_drv.c
index 7e01e8c18041..d1e930a1fc62 100644
--- a/drivers/gpu/drm/drm_drv.c
+++ b/drivers/gpu/drm/drm_drv.c
@@ -580,6 +580,23 @@ static void drm_fs_inode_free(struct inode *inode)
* used.
*/
+static void drm_dev_init_release(struct drm_device *dev, void *res)
+{
+ drm_legacy_ctxbitmap_cleanup(dev);
+ drm_legacy_remove_map_hash(dev);
+ drm_fs_inode_free(dev->anon_inode);
+
+ put_device(dev->dev);
+ /* Prevent use-after-free in drm_managed_release when debugging is
+ * enabled. Slightly awkward, but can't really be helped. */
+ dev->dev = NULL;
+ mutex_destroy(&dev->master_mutex);
+ mutex_destroy(&dev->clientlist_mutex);
+ mutex_destroy(&dev->filelist_mutex);
+ mutex_destroy(&dev->struct_mutex);
+ drm_legacy_destroy_members(dev);
+}
+
/**
* drm_dev_init - Initialise new DRM device
* @dev: DRM device
@@ -647,11 +664,15 @@ int drm_dev_init(struct drm_device *dev,
mutex_init(&dev->clientlist_mutex);
mutex_init(&dev->master_mutex);
+ ret = drmm_add_action(dev, drm_dev_init_release, NULL);
+ if (ret)
+ return ret;
+
dev->anon_inode = drm_fs_inode_new();
if (IS_ERR(dev->anon_inode)) {
ret = PTR_ERR(dev->anon_inode);
DRM_ERROR("Cannot allocate anonymous inode: %d\n", ret);
- goto err_free;
+ goto err;
}
if (drm_core_check_feature(dev, DRIVER_RENDER)) {
@@ -688,19 +709,12 @@ err_setunique:
if (drm_core_check_feature(dev, DRIVER_GEM))
drm_gem_destroy(dev);
err_ctxbitmap:
- drm_legacy_ctxbitmap_cleanup(dev);
- drm_legacy_remove_map_hash(dev);
err_minors:
drm_minor_free(dev, DRM_MINOR_PRIMARY);
drm_minor_free(dev, DRM_MINOR_RENDER);
- drm_fs_inode_free(dev->anon_inode);
-err_free:
- put_device(dev->dev);
- mutex_destroy(&dev->master_mutex);
- mutex_destroy(&dev->clientlist_mutex);
- mutex_destroy(&dev->filelist_mutex);
- mutex_destroy(&dev->struct_mutex);
- drm_legacy_destroy_members(dev);
+err:
+ drm_managed_release(dev);
+
return ret;
}
EXPORT_SYMBOL(drm_dev_init);
@@ -763,20 +777,8 @@ void drm_dev_fini(struct drm_device *dev)
if (drm_core_check_feature(dev, DRIVER_GEM))
drm_gem_destroy(dev);
- drm_legacy_ctxbitmap_cleanup(dev);
- drm_legacy_remove_map_hash(dev);
- drm_fs_inode_free(dev->anon_inode);
-
drm_minor_free(dev, DRM_MINOR_PRIMARY);
drm_minor_free(dev, DRM_MINOR_RENDER);
-
- put_device(dev->dev);
-
- mutex_destroy(&dev->master_mutex);
- mutex_destroy(&dev->clientlist_mutex);
- mutex_destroy(&dev->filelist_mutex);
- mutex_destroy(&dev->struct_mutex);
- drm_legacy_destroy_members(dev);
}
EXPORT_SYMBOL(drm_dev_fini);
